An Interactive Construction of Transgenic Crops and Multinational Corporation Networks

Abstract
The new techno-economic system of “information capitalism” may be characterized by interactive constructions between technology networks of products and global capital networks of organizations via the medium of an intellectual property system. This paper examines this hypothesis by using a recent example of new technology construction that has given rise to transgenic crops. In parallel with the technology, two other social relations have emerged: (1) organizational networks of multinational corporations, venture capitals and universities and (2) new patent systems which include living forms. Technological and organizational networks are mapped by co-category analysis of empirical data on R&D collaboration and patent applications. The relation of two maps and the role of the intellectual property systems are also discussed.
